Output dd66e2845e0698bd5ad93110ecd8365ab2c35c374f5400c7d437b4b894740301:1

value
12724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2b3ec890ff2116fa1c897e0298098625272c032 OP_EQUAL
address
3NMiBEWgUAfrDNDpFewH9tTDwyfbfXryJA
transaction
dd66e2845e0698bd5ad93110ecd8365ab2c35c374f5400c7d437b4b894740301
spent
true